Moisture sensitive self-watering planter

  • US 5,020,261 A
  • Filed: 12/15/1988
  • Issued: 06/04/1991
  • Est. Priority Date: 01/14/1988
  • Status: Expired due to Fees

1. A self-watering planter, comprising:

  • a housing unit;

    a reservoir located within said housing unit;

    as liner to be filled with soil into which a plant is potted, removably located within said housing unit;

    weight determination means for determining the weight of said liner, the weight of the liner being indicative of the moisture content of the soil;

    an elongated feeder tube communicating with said reservoir and terminating over said liner for hydrating the soil within said liner;

    valve means connecting said tube to said reservoir for selectively allowing water to be delivered from said reservoir to said soil; and

    control means, responsive to said weight determination means, for opening and closing said valve means when the weight of said liner reaches first and second specific values representative of dehydrated and hydrated soil conditions, respectively, said control means including,a movable valve stem connecting said valve means to said weight determination means,first and second magnetic elements mounted adjacent first and second ends of said valve stem,a first magnetizable washer mounted on said valve stem above said first magnetic element, anda second magnetizable washer mounted on said valve stem below said second magnetic element,said first magnetic element contacting said first magnetizable washer when the weight of said liner reaches said second specific value to bias said valve means closed, andsaid second magnetic element contacting said second magnetizable washer when the weight of said liner reaches said first specific value to bias said valve means open;

    wherein said housing unit includes a base plate for supporting said liner and having an aperture in the center thereof, wherein said base plate is mounted within said housing unit on spring means for supporting said base plate around the periphery thereof and providing a predetermined resistance against the weight of said liner and wherein said base plate includes a plurality of apertures around the periphery thereof, and said spring means includes a plurality of post-supported springs, each post protruding through a respective peripheral aperture of said base plate.
